The Relais Casali della Cisterna is rated as a 3 star hotel but as another reviewer noted, it is not the number of stars of the “official” hotel rating that count. Instead, it is the traveler rating that counts, and in the case of the Relais Casali their ratings are a solid 5 star.
The owners, Simona and Alberto Anni, have achieved a balance between charm and understated luxury. They are expert hoteliers, warm, friendly, and knowledgeable and ensured that our two stays in September and October were perfect.
The hotel was a large palazzo built in 1827 with several separate buildings on the western slope of Lago Maggiore. It has large rooms and suites, decorated with a keen eye for style. The rooms are extremely quiet. The well maintained grounds include sequoias and redwoods, walking trails, a jacuzzi, an above ground pool, a hammock, and exercise equipment. The suites have either a private patio or deck overlooking the lake.
The breakfasts include a wide selection breads and pastries, local cheeses, meats, jams, fruit juices, cereals and more. Caffe macchiatos and cappuccinos are available at the espresso bar. The dinner menu includes specialty dishes by Nonna which can be enjoyed the entire day. We dined in most evenings as it was comfortable and enjoyable.
Despite being off of the main lake shore road, the hotel is easy to reach. If you arrive by train it is about a 12 minutes walk from the Belgirate station to the hotel on a paved single-lane road. From the Belgirate docks it is about a 15 minutes walk.

The small hotel is owned and operated by a wonderful couple who were always actively looking for ways to make our stay more enjoyable. There are only 13 rooms so the property feels intimate. The heart is a lovely patio with a view of Lago Maggiore, where they serve food and drinks. We met several guests who return year after year, and bring friends. A true testament to the excellent experience.
The location in Belgirate is quiet and convenient. To swim in the lake, walk 20 minutes to the Belgirate's public beach, with a snack bar and several cafes / restaurants. The train-station to access Milan or Stressa (5 min, 5 euro) is a 10 minute walk. The Belgirate ferry stop is a 20 minute walk, and the ferry can take you to all nearby lake towns and the Borromeo islands (20 euro for a day pass). We had a car but didn't use it once. There is a jacuzzi overlooking the lake at the hotel.

Relay with a very nice location. A beautiful view of the lake from the terrace. View to be admired from the terrace. Breakfast and dinner are also served on that terrace. Very nice sized garden with a small above-ground swimming pool, beach chairs, whirlpool, fitness room, play equipment for children. Also several charging stations for electric cars. Very friendly and smooth reception with the necessary explanation. Hotel is located in a dead end street. Located next to the railway, but that is not a problem. Very quiet environment. We had a beautiful room with a spacious entrance leading to the spacious bathroom. Passage also to sleeping area. The latter was just big enough. Double good bed (not too big), storage cupboard, office with possibility to make tea and coffee. This will be supplemented during your stay. Built-in refrigerator with TV on top. Snacks and drinks available in the room for a fee. We had no air conditioning. Extensive breakfast buffet with the option to order an egg dish or a hot sweet dish (pancakes, waffles). The only thing that was perhaps missing was fresh fruit juice, but the rest was compensated by a very wide choice. There is no real restaurant, but you do have the option to eat something from a limited menu (salads, some pasta dishes). All that at very reasonable prices. Closed private parking on site. Located about 2 km from the center of Belgirate. A car is recommended if you want to eat something there. Ferry station for visiting the lake is also about 2 km away (20 minute walk). Relais also has a free shuttle to the ferry. Stay with a very good price/quality ratio. We enjoyed a very good stay.
